Before boarding her flight to Zurich, Switzerland, Nicole purchased CHF1,400 from her bank when the exchange rate was C$1=CHF0.9705. However, Nicole had to cancel the trip. Nicole returned to the bank to convert the Swiss currency back into Canadian dollars. If the exchange rate changed to C$1=CHF0.9855, how many Canadian dollars would Nicole have lost in these transactions? Assume the bank has a 1.00% commission on both the sale and the purchase of the funds. Round to the nearest cent
